Description-en: C# like language for the GObject system - documentation
Vala is a new programming language that aims to bring modern programming
language features to GNOME developers without imposing any additional
runtime requirements and without using a different ABI compared to
applications and libraries written in C.
.
This package contains the Vala Reference Manual.
